If you are .NET web developer you already know how powerful ASP.NET is for building web applications. In this course Implementing HTTPS in ASP.NET and ASP.NET Core, you will learn how to secure the functionality in your web application by using HTTPS. First, you will see how HTTPS works and the related protocols. Next, you will discover the advantages of requiring HTTPS for website users. Finally, you will learn how to use HSTS to further protect your website. At the end of this course, you will be able to ensure that all requests to your application are secured over HTTPS, protecting your company and user data in transit

Are you unclear about how to best work with the messaging queueing, and workflow services offered by AWS? If so, this course can help. Join Jeremy Villeneuve as he shines a spotlight on three key AWS services Simple Workflow Service (SWF), Simple Queue Service (SQS), and Simple Notification Service (SNS) and how they can help you effectively handle complex workflows. Since each service was designed to address a specific methodology of the messaging/queueing/workflow model, Jeremy spells out the key differences in methodologies so you can ensure you’re using the right tool for the right job. Along the way, get hands-on experience with SQS and SNS, and learn how to refactor an existing application that tracks user state within a database table to a workflow model provided by SWF

HTML is a powerful tool kit that gives your code superpowers, if you choose to use them. Thanks to the built-in behaviors in HTML, you can reduce the amount of explicit code you need. Structure your documents so that they work well as well as look good, and you can make your content available to more people and more programs. In this course, Jen Kramer shows you how to craft semantic, meaningful HTML, demystifying essential HTML tags and attributes along the way. She helps you make sure your pages (including elements like navigation) are properly structured and sectioned, and shows how to use the
language’s unique features for representing quotes, figures dates, and times
